I think it all depends on personal preference. I swapped from the original ultra lights to the II version a couple of years ago. You could always sell your old ones and recoup some the money to put towards the new style. I switched because I did not like the perimeter style lighting compared to the LED backlit version while driving at night. If you never drive (or hardly) drive your car at night, then I don't think the change would be warranted. My only complaint with the II style back lighting is that the factory light switch rheostat does not control the backlit intensity. It is not super bright but sometimes it would be nice to turn it down a bit. Autometer sells a dimmer #9114 for about $30. I think I will get one eventually. Other than that I like them alot.
